On Fri, 25 Apr 2008 19:55:23 +0200, Miklos Szeredi wrote:

> From: Miklos Szeredi <mszeredi@suse.cz>
> 
> Fuse doesn't use i_mutex to protect setting i_size, and so
> generic_file_llseek() can be racy: it doesn't use i_size_read().
> 
> So do a fuse specific llseek method, which does use i_size_read().
> 

Is there any specific reason why we don't use i_size_read() in 
generic_file_llseek()? If no, why don't you fix it instead?
